#数字资产市场动态 Ten years in the crypto world, I’ve nearly lost everything following these trading rules—sharing with everyone in hopes of helping you avoid detours.
Many people always lose more than they win when trading cryptocurrencies. It’s not because there’s no market, but because they haven’t figured out the market’s "temperament." I’ve compiled the experience I’ve gained from pitfalls over the years, and each piece is earned with real money.
**About Positioning at Low Levels**
Mainstream leading coins drop for about ten days? Don’t panic. Short-term declines may look frightening, but they’re actually paper tigers. This is often the best opportunity to get on board. Any coin that consecutively pulls three large bullish candles should be sold immediately—don’t think about catching the "tail fin" profits; real gains come from securing your profits.
**About Timing the Sell**
If a coin surges more than 7% in one day, don’t rush to sell. Experience tells me there’s a good chance it will spike again the next day. It’s better to observe and wait before acting. Don’t chase after top-performing coins; wait for a correction before entering, that’s the real "golden pit."
**About Time Cost**
A coin consolidates sideways for three days with no movement? Wait another three days. If there’s still no change, decisively switch to another coin—don’t waste time being stubborn. If the next day’s price can’t even recover the previous day’s cost, withdraw immediately—dragging it out will only deepen the loss.
**About Volume and Price Patterns**
There’s an internal rhythm in the top gainers: coins that rise 3% often follow with a 5% increase; coins that rise 5% often push to 7%. Volume and price are the soul of trading—pay close attention to volume breakthroughs at low levels, but if volume surges at high levels and prices don’t move, run quickly—don’t hesitate.
**About Trend Judgment**
Only trade coins with an upward trend. A 3-day moving average turning upward indicates a short-term opportunity; an upward 30-day moving average suggests a medium-term trend; a strong 80-day moving average signals the start of a main rally; a 120-day moving average turning upward means a long-term bull market is beginning. You must clearly distinguish these four cycles.
